Frameset in ein anderes Frameset laden und das im Netscape..
Rico
- html
Halli Hallo
folgendes :
Ich habe ein Frameset
bestehend aus Bannerframe, Navigationsframe, Contentframe und Bottomframe..
über die Navigation soll in den Contentframe ein weiteres Frameset geladen werden. Wo ich dachte was auch kein Problem ist und es im iE 5 auch geht. Nur der Netscape macht probleme und löst das Fenster auf schiebt es in die obere linke Bildschimecke und nimmt alle Fensterelemente weg und macht einen kompletten ReLoad der Seite.
Wenn ich dagegen nur eine einfache seite reinlade kommt das Problem nicht.
das ganze kann betrachtet werden unter : asterix2.opix.de
Ich will / möchte das das ganze im Netsape 4.77 läuft.
Bye Rico
Ahoi,
... der Netscape macht probleme und löst das Fenster auf schiebt es in die obere linke Bildschimecke und nimmt alle Fensterelemente weg und macht einen kompletten ReLoad der Seite.
das alles bei einem normalen Link? Hast du da noch was gescriptet?
das ganze kann betrachtet werden unter : asterix2.opix.de
Ich will / möchte das das ganze im Netsape 4.77 läuft.
sollte auch gehen, vermutlich ist irgendwas in deinem Frameset oder im Aufruf desselben fehlerhaft. Poste das mal.
Gruss,
Kube
Tach TAch
sollte auch gehen, vermutlich ist irgendwas in deinem Frameset oder im Aufruf desselben fehlerhaft. Poste das mal.
Ist n bissel viel aber anders gehts nicht..
Damit Du mal nen Überblick bekommst was alles da ist...
Danke für die erste Hilfe.. ;-))
--> Aufruf im Navigationsframe..
<td><a href="/nachrichten/index.html" target="content">NACHRICHTEN</a></td>
---> Frameset - Nein es geht auch nicht wenn ich dieses JavaScript weglasse..
<html>
<head>
<title>OPIX-AG</title>
<meta http-equiv="Content-Type" content="text/html">
<Script language="JavaScript">
<!--
function siteLoad () {
if (document.layers) {
document.open("text/html","replace");
document.write("<html><head><title>OPIX NETSCAPE</title></head> \n");
document.write(" <frameset rows="*" cols="*,800,*" frameborder="0" framespacing="0" border="0">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" <frameset rows="*,85,14,352,21,*" cols="*" frameborder="0" framespacing="0" border="0">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" <frame src="/home/top.htm" scrolling="no" name="banner" noresize> \n");
document.write(" <frame src="/navigation/nn/navigation.html" scrolling="no" name="navi" noresize> \n");
document.write(" <frame src="/blank.htm" name="content" scrolling="no" noresize> \n");
document.write(" <frame src="/home/bottom.htm" scrolling="no" name="bottom" noresize>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" </frameset>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" </frameset> \n");
document.write("<noframes><body bgcolor="#FFFFFF"></body></noframes></html> ");
document.close();
}
if (document.all) {
document.open("text/html","replace");
document.write("<html><head><title>OPIX Explorer</title></head> \n ");
document.write(" <frameset rows="*" cols="*,800,*" frameborder="no" framespacing="0">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" <frameset rows="*,85,14,352,21,*" cols="*" frameborder="no" framespacing="0">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" <frame src="/home/top.htm" scrolling="no" name="banner" noresize> \n");
document.write(" <frame src="/navigation/navigation.html" scrolling="no" name="navi" noresize> \n");
document.write(" <frame src="/home/startcontent.jsp" scrolling="no" name="content" noresize> \n");
document.write(" <frame src="/home/bottom.htm" name="bottom" scrolling="no" noresize>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" </frameset> \n");
document.write(" <frame src="/blank.htm" scrolling="no"> \n");
document.write(" </frameset>\n");
document.write("<noframes><body bgcolor="#FFFFFF"></body></noframes></html>");
document.close();
}
}
//-->
</script>
</head>
<body bgcolor="#ffffff" onload="siteLoad();">
</body>
</html>
--- > Frameset was geladen werden soll..
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<head>
<title>Subcontent Unternehmen</title>
</head>
<frameset cols="140,475,195" frameborder="0" framespacing="0">
<frame src="/navigation/unternehmens_navigation.html" name="nav" scrolling="no">
<frame src="/unternehmen/unternehmen.htm" name="subcontent" scrolling="no">
<frame src="/multipurp/unternehmen/content.htm" name="multipurp" scrolling="no">
</frameset>
</html>
--- >Das ist die Subcontent
<html>
<head>
<title>OPIX AG Unternehmen</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<script language="JavaScript" type="text/javascript" src="/scripts/multipurpus.js"></script>
<link rel="STYLESHEET" type="text/css" href="/styles/styles.css">
<script language="JavaScript">
<!--
getMultipurpuse("unternehmen");
//-->
</script>
</head>
<body bgcolor="#FFFFFF">
<div id="Layer3" style="position:absolute; width:360px; height:30px; z-index:2; left: 50px; top: 20px">
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td colspan="3"><span class="hlinebig">Unternehmen</span></td>
</tr>
<tr bgcolor="#999999">
<td colspan="3" height="1"><img src="/images/common/spacer.gif" width="1" height="1"></td>
</tr>
</table>
</div>
<div id="mywindowDiv">
<div id="mycontentDiv">
<span class="nfont">
Turning Media Data into Media Assets: Seit 1994 entwickelt Opix nach
dieser Devise Medien- und Produktionsdatenbanken zum Verwalten von Bildern,
Filmen und Tönen - zuerst genutzt innerhalb des Grafischen Gewerbes, inzwischen
branchenübergreifend auch von Industrie-, Handels- und Dienstleistungsunternehmen
eingesetzt.
<p>Das gleichlautende Motiv: die steigende Flut digitaler Informationen
für Print und Neue Medien beherrschbar zu machen; die Voraussetzungen
für den wirtschaftlichen Gebrauch dieser Daten zu schaffen. Und so
Mediendateien in Medienwerte zu verwandeln.</p></span>
</div>
</div>
</body>
</html>
Hallo,
auch wenn sich deine Frage erledigt hat... ich hab mal in deinen Code gesehen und möchte einige Anmerkungen dazu machen.
Du bastelst per JS ein Frameset zusammen, um den NS4.7-Usern eine Navigationsleiste zu verwehren?
Diese Document.write - Geschichten sollte man möglichst vermeiden und die Framesets serverseitig aufbauen. Und wenn du schon eine Browserweiche brauchst, dann würde ich die an deiner Stelle in startcontent.jsp einbauen. Ausserdem ist zu berücksichtigen, das es Browser gibt, die weder document.all noch document.layers kennen. Zum Stichwort Browserweiche findest du sicher alles notwendige im Forumsarchiv.
Gruss,
Kube
Ich habe des Rätzels lösung Danke aber trotzdem..
Bye Rico *blöde scripte die im IE gehen un der NS anders interpretiert